Mary Catherine Harrell Caldwell , daughter of the late James Harrell and Mildrt Washington, was born October 5, 1929 in Baltimore, Maryland. On May 24, 2013 Ma transition after a brief illness from her earthly home to Glory. Mary received her education in the Baltimore City Public Schools. She later left school to work to help provide for her family. At age 14 she worked as a helper in the kitchen of John Hopkins Sanitarium. Mary worked for many years In the food industry; she went on to retire from the Belvedere Hotel as a prep cook. Mary had an award-winning smile that would warm your heart. Mary loved to dress, cook, and listen to music. She had a genuine love for children, helping raise her nieces and nephews and any children that she came in contact with. She enjoyed spending time with her great grand son Bobby. Mary attended numerous churches during her Christian walk; she was a member of the Christ Redeemed Ministries for five years under the leadership of Pastor Paula Gales. She later moved her membership to Angelic Gospel Ministries under the leadership of Pastor Sherry Harrison. She became known as Mother Mary.
